Enrolment Statistics


Comparison of Estimated Eligible Voting Population to Enrolled Electors
for the Manurewa Electorate

Estimated population statistics as at 30 June 2009 (Final) using 2006 census data
Enrolment statistics as at 28 February 2010

Age Est Eligible Population General Roll Māori Roll Total Enrolled Difference % Enrolled
18 - 24 8,490 5,030 1,753 6,783 1,707 79.89%
25 - 29 5,630 3,819 1,190 5,009 621 88.97%
30 - 34 5,310 3,838 1,029 4,867 443 91.66%
35 - 39 5,400 4,035 1,006 5,041 359 93.35%
40 - 44 5,200 3,931 895 4,826 374 92.81%
45 - 49 4,730 3,854 803 4,657 73 98.46%
50 - 54 3,980 3,178 584 3,762 218 94.52%
55 - 59 3,220 2,607 452 3,059 161 95.00%
60 - 64 2,620 2,247 299 2,546 74 97.18%
65 - 69 1,900 1,572 163 1,735 165 91.32%
70 + 3,320 2,907 192 3,099 221 93.34%
Total 49,800 37,018 8,366 45,384 4,416 91.13%
